Abstract
The spectra of the BeD green bands and of the ultraviolet Be bands have been photographed at high dispersion. A Be arc in a deuterium atmosphere was the source. Rotational analyses of the BeD bands, and rotational and vibrational analyses of the Be bands are presented. The electronic isotope shift in the ultraviolet system is 0.8 . The values for the lower state of BeD and for the lower state of Be are found. Comparison of these values with the corresponding values of the hydrides gives ratios 0.55110 and 0.55073, respectively, whereas . Calculation of the J. L. Dunham corrections to for the anharmonic oscillator are shown to affect the ratio inappreciably. The variation of the ratio of the from and the small electronic isotope shift are briefly discussed.
